A feature-length documentary by director Raoul Peck that examines totalitarian regimes through the work of George Orwell. The film focuses on the final months of Orwell's creative output and traces the roots of the disturbing concepts the writer revealed to the world in his dystopian texts.

At the center of attention stands Orwell's most famous anti-utopian novel 1984, whose equation 2+2=5 illustrates the manipulative power of politicians. Orwell wrote in it: "Whoever controls the past controls the future: whoever controls the present controls the past."

The film relates these ideas to contemporary socio-political realities.
